ssh復制秘鑰成功后仍然需要輸入密碼


執行免秘鑰操作

ssh-copy-id -i   ~/.ssh/id_rsa.pub    lyg@192.168.1.65
被登錄機器的文件權限:
//用戶權限

chmod 700 /home/username

//.ssh文件夾權限

chmod 700 ~/.ssh/

// ~/.ssh/authorized_keys 文件權限

chmod 600 ~/.ssh/authorized_keys

2,修改配置文件重起服務,被登錄服務器操作
#禁用root賬戶登錄,如果是用root用戶登錄請開啟
PermitRootLogin yes

# 是否讓 sshd 去檢查用戶家目錄或相關檔案的權限數據,
# 這是為了擔心使用者將某些重要檔案的權限設錯,可能會導致一些問題所致。
# 例如使用者的 ~.ssh/ 權限設錯時,某些特殊情況下會不許用戶登入
StrictModes no

# 是否允許用戶自行使用成對的密鑰系統進行登入行為,僅針對 version 2。
# 至於自制的公鑰數據就放置於用戶家目錄下的 .ssh/authorized_keys 內
RSAAuthentication yes
PubkeyAuthentication yes
AuthorizedKeysFile      .ssh/authorized_keys

# 有了證書登錄了,就禁用密碼登錄。
PasswordAuthentication no
systemctl restart sshd


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M